Possible new PlayStation Portal model pays homage to the Vita's OLED

While much of the focus on PlayStation's next steps is the PS6 and PS6 Portable , the two-year old PlayStation Portal could be getting a revamp according to those pesky internet rumours.  Update : Hints at pricing are around £/$250-299 for the new model, but everything remains deeply in rumours territory. Presumably to hit the 10% (currently 7%-ish) adoption rate among PS5 owners that would make it a bone fide hit gadget.   As the improvement in connectivity and streaming tech, proven by many gamers enjoying their PS5 or PlayStation Plus streamed content from around the world, an updated Portal Pro could be on the cards.  Possibly featuring a 120Hz display and an OLED screen in honour of the mighty Vita, that'd be cool. Assuming the 120HZ streaming is solid, an OLED would be the more welcome addition, especially with the latest generation of technology offering QD-OLED (Quantum Dot-OLED), WOLED (White-OLED) and other buzzy titles for smarter display.  Whatever ...

Go pinball platforming with Yoku’s Island Express 

Swedish developer Villa Gorilla and Team 17 bring us something a little different in the crossover category of gaming. Yoku’s Island Express sees a heroic postie dung beetle flipping and bumping balls around Mokumana Island.


Armed with a Slug Vacuum, he can suck up pesky slugs that litter the island and use them to clear stubborn rocks and reveal new routes to explore. He can also go for a swim using the Dive Fish power, for a spot of aquatic adventuring. The game is out spring or summer and looks Rayman-charming!
